首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在使用并集时如何求两个不同表的和

在使用并集时,可以通过SQL语句来求两个不同表的和。具体步骤如下:

  1. 首先,使用SELECT语句从第一个表中选择需要的列,并使用UNION关键字连接第二个表。UNION关键字用于合并两个SELECT语句的结果集,去除重复的行。
  2. 示例代码:
  3. 示例代码:
  4. 如果需要保留重复的行,可以使用UNION ALL关键字代替UNION。
  5. 示例代码:
  6. 示例代码:
  7. 执行以上SQL语句后,将返回两个表的合并结果,即两个表的和。

并集操作可以用于合并两个表的数据,常见的应用场景包括数据整合、数据分析和报表生成等。腾讯云提供了多个与数据库相关的产品,如云数据库 TencentDB、云数据库 Redis 版等,可以满足不同场景下的需求。

更多关于腾讯云数据库产品的信息,请访问腾讯云官方网站: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

求求你了,不要再写循环两个列表交集,差集了 | pythonic 小技巧

Python 中,两个列表交集,是经常会遇到需求,而且也比较简单。 最容易想到就是写循环,对两个列表分别进行循环,然后判断元素是否另一个列表中,求得最终结果。...# list_operate.py def main(): list_a = [1, 2, 3, 4, 5] list_b = [4, 5, 6, 7, 8] # 交集两种方式....intersection(set(list_b))) print(f"res_a is: {res_a}") print(f"res_b is: {res_b}") # ...res_c = list(set(list_a).union(set(list_b))) print(f"res_c is: {res_c}") # 求差两种方式,B中但不在...总结一下,基本上就是两种思路: 使用列表表达式 使用 set 内置方法,再转换成 list 以上。 关注公众号 AlwaysBeta,学习更多 pythonic 小技巧。

2K10

全志R128芯片 FreeRTOS下如何查看更改RISC-V ARM 两个CPU核默认运行频率?

1.主题 FreeRTOS_R128_如何查看更改各CPU核默认运行频率 2.问题背景 硬件:R128 软件:FreeRTOS 客户日常开发过程中,需要评估各CPU核默认运行频率,有时候需要降低默认运行频率来降低功耗...那么如何从查看更改R128上各CPU核默认运行频率?...由于SDK中默认将第一个分频器分频值定为5(此分频器分频值取值范围为4-8),也即ck1_m33钟频率为1920/5=384M,而第二个分频器分频值取值范围为1-16,因此如果要修改M33核时钟频率...@1.2V, 274M@1.1V int __sun20i_boot_dsp_with_start_addr(uint32_t dsp_start_addr) { 另外目前SDK代码中第一个分频器第二个分频都配置成了相同频率...,若第一个分频器无法直接输出想要设置频率,则需要分别将2个分频器配置成不同输出频率。

12510

23篇大数据系列(三)sql基础知识(史上最全,建议收藏)

这样进行关联查询,就可以通过两个外键主键之间关系,将两张连接起来,形成一张中间,将两张信息融合,产生更大价值。...1.9  集合 集合在数学领域表示“(各种各样)事物总和”,在数据库领域表示记录集合。具体来说,、视图查询执行结果都是记录集合。是集合,就可以进行集合运算,如、交集、差等。...也就是说,可以把查询执行结果看做是一张中间或临时,继续参与运算,这就是子查询理论基础。 集合运算主要包含四种,、交集、差笛卡尔积。 ,是两个集合合并后集合。...进行集合、交集差集运算,需要注意是: 参与运算两个集合记录列数必须相同 参与运算两个集合对应位置类型必须一致 如果使用ORDER BY子句,必须写在最后 4.2...使用UNION可能会导致记录数减少,使用聚合函数,可能会导致计算出现偏差 b. 使用1对多或多对多关系进行关联,记录数可能会增多,也可能会导致计算出现偏差 c.

2.6K60

数据结构 | 每日一练(43)

带头结点且头指针为 ha hb 两线性 A B 分别表示两个集合。两元素皆为递增有序。请写一算法 A B AUB。要求该集中元素仍保持递增有序。...设计算法实现两个集合运算 A:=A∪B (2)已知两个链表 A B 分别表示两个集合,其元素递增排列。编一函数, A 与 B 交集,并存放于A 链表中。...与前组题不同是,叙述上是用线性代表集合,而操作则是集合、交、差(A∪B,A∩B,A-B)等。...本算法ABA∪B,仍用线性表表示,结果链表元素也是递增有序。 { pa=ha->next;pb=hb->next;∥设工作指针papb。 pc=ha;∥pc为结果链表当前结点前驱指针。...(5) [题目分析]本题首先BC交集,即BC中共有元素,再与A,同时删除重复元素,以保持结果A递增。

1.5K3529

Bengio 团队力作:GNN 对比基准横空出世,图神经网络「ImageNet」来了

另一个重要问题是:如何研究量化理论发展对 GNN 影响? 对比基准测试为解决这些基本问题给出了一个强大范例。... 4:标准 ZINC 测试数据模型性能(数值越低越好)。实验结果是根据四次使用不同种子进行实验平均得到。...2、大型数据上,GNN 可以提升与图无关神经网络性能 4 5 显示出, ZINC、PATTERN 以及 CLUSTER 数据上,所有的 GNN 都相较于两个 MLP 对比基线模型有很大性能提升...图 3:带有残差连接(实线)不带有残差连接(虚线)深度 GNN(最多 32 层) ZINC CLUSTER 测试数据模型性能。实验结果是根据四次使用不同种子进行实验平均得到。...实验结果是根据四次使用不同种子进行实验平均得到,表示为(均值±标准差),对于 ZINC 数据来说数值越低越好,对于 CIFAR10 CLUSTER 数据来说数值越高越好。

90930

算法工程师-SQL进阶:集合之间较量

集运算可以用UNION实现,比如两个: SELECT * FROM table_a UNION SELECT * FROM table_b; UNION运算会将两个集合结果进行排序去重,...差集运算可以用EXCEPT实现,比如两个: SELECT * FROM table_a EXCEPT SELECT * FROM table_b; 遗憾是,MySQLHive SQL中都不支持...分析: 先分别求出掌握两个技能候选人集合s1、s2,然后分别求出s1与s2交集,如果交集数量相等,则s1s2相等。...值得注意是,s1s2交集,并没有采用不通用intersect,而是使用了inner join实现,其中也运用了自连接方法,思路比较巧妙,这种方法HiveMySQL都能支持。...集合运算方面,SQL 标准化进行得比较缓慢,直到现在也是实现状况因数据库不同而参差不齐,因此使用时候需要注意。 差交集运算可以用内连接左(右)外连接来间接实现。

1.8K20

手把手教你做一个“渣”数据师,用Python代替老情人Excel

尽管read_excel方法包含数百万个参数,但我们只讨论那些日常操作中最常见那些。 我们使用Iris样本数据,出于教育目的,该数据可在线免费使用。...三、分割:即Excel过滤器 描述性报告是关于数据子集聚合,当需要初步了解数据,通常使用过滤器来查看较小数据或特定列,以便更好理解数据。...Python提供了许多不同方法来对DataFrame进行分割,我们将使用它们中几个来了解它是如何工作。...11、Excel中复制自定义筛选器 ? 12、合并两个过滤器计算结果 ? 13、包含Excel中功能 ? 14、从DataFrame获取特定值 ?...10、算术平均值 ? 11、最大值 ? 12、最小值 ? 13、Groupby:即Excel中小计函数 ? 六、DataFrame中数据透视表功能 谁会不喜欢Excel中数据透视呢?

8.3K30

python数据分析——数据选择运算

NumPy中数组索引可以分为两大类: 一是一维数组索引; 二是二维数组索引。 一维数组索引列表索引几乎是相同,二维数组索引则有很大不同。...True表示按连结主键(on 对应列名)进行升序排列。 【例】创建两个不同数据帧,使用merge()对其执行合并操作。 关键技术:merge()函数 首先创建两个DataFrame对象。...代码输出结果如下所示: (2)使用多个键合并两个数据帧: 关键技术:使用’ id’键及’subject_id’键合并两个数据帧,使用merge()对其执行合并操作。...代码输出结果如下所示: (3)使用“how”参数合并 关键技术:how参数指定如何确定结果中包含哪些键。如果左或右中都没有出现组合键,则联接值将为NA。...【例】对于存储本地销售数据"sales.csv" ,使用Python将两个数据切片数据进行合并 关键技术:注意未选择数据属性用NaN填充。

11810

图(graph) 原

1>结点 邻接中共有两种结点结构,分别是边结点表头结点。 ? 邻接每一个结点均包含有两个域:邻接点域指针域。 邻接点域用于存放与定点vi相邻接一个顶点序号。...图深度优先搜索算法也可以使用堆栈以非递归形式实现,使用堆栈实现深度优先搜索思想如下: ⑴首先将初始顶点v入栈; ⑵当堆栈不为空,重复以下处理: 栈顶元素出栈,若未访问, 则访问之设置访问标志...(2)任意两个顶点之间有且仅有一条路径,如再增加一条边就会出现一条回路。 (3)有遍历连通图G,所经过顶点构成子图是G生成树。...图中两点之间最短路径问题包括两个方面:一是图中一个顶点到其他顶点最短路径,二是图中每对顶点之间最短路径。 这里路径不是指路径上边数总和,而是指路径上各边权值总和。...那么顶点vi、vj之间考虑前k个顶点,顶点vi到vj的当前最短距离为以下两个距离中小考虑前k-1个顶点基础上将vk放在vi到vj路径上,此时产生新路径长度为D(k-1)[i][k] + D

1.7K20

OJ刷题记录:集合运算 题目编号:456

集合运算 题目编号:456 题目要求: 已知AB均是由整型数据组成集合,使用线性表表示集合,设计算法集合A、B交集,功能包括输入集合A,输入集合B,ABAB交集。...本题中, 线性第一个元素位置为1,线性最大长度为20。...输入描述 各个命令以及相关数据输入格式如下: 输入集合A:A,接下来一行是要输入集合元素个数n,下面是n行数据,每行数据有一个值,代表集合元素值 输入集合B:B,接下来一行是要输入集合元素个数...n,下面是n行数据,每行数据有一个值,代表集合元素值 集合AB:U 集合AB交集:I 当输入命令为E,程序结束 输出描述 当输入命令为U,输出AB两个集合 当输入命令为...I,输出AB两个集合交集 注意,所有的元素均占一行 输入样例 A 5 1 2 3 4 5 B 2 4 6 U I E 输出样例 1 2 3 4 5 6

60010

值得收藏!Redis五大数据类型应用场景(二)

Redis还为集合提供了交集、、差等操作,可以非常方便实现如共同关注、共同喜好、二度好友等功能,对上面的所有集合操作,你还可以使用不同命令选择将结果返回给客户端还是存到一个新集合中。...使用场景: 交集,,差:(Set) //book存储book名称 set book:1:name ”The Ruby Programming Language” set book:2:name...”Ruby on rail” set book:3:name ”Programming Erlang” //tag使用集合来存储数据,因为集合擅长交集、 sadd tag:ruby...HashMap里存score,使用跳跃结构可以获得比较高查找效率,并且实现上比较简单。...”Ruby on rail” set book:3:name ”Programming Erlang” //tag使用集合来存储数据,因为集合擅长交集、sadd tag:ruby

1.7K20

使用 Spark | 手把手带你十步轻松拿下 Spark SQL 使用操作

那 Spark SQL 具体实现方式是怎样如何进行使用呢? 下面就带大家一起来认识 Spark SQL 使用方式,通过十步操作实战,轻松拿下 Spark SQL 使用。...3.2 SQL 风格 Spark SQL 一个强大之处就是我们可以将它看作是一个关系型数据,然后可以通过程序中使用 spark.sql() 来执行 SQL 查询,返回结果数据。...Global Temporary View 使用 createGlobalTempView() 方法可以将注册成 Global Temporary View(全局临时视图),这种方式注册可以不同...4.1 创建数据源文件 这里使用如何快速获取分析自己所在城市房价行情?》中获取到广州二手房 csv 格式数据作为数据源文件。...show 注册并进行 SQL 风格查询 对 houseDS2 与 huxingDS 两个 DataSet 数据采用 SQL 风格查询方式进行连接查询,统计所有二房三房房子总价格: spark.sql

8.2K51

Redis快速入门(二)

类似,只不过没有元素等待指定时间,而不是直接返回nil 三个思考问题: 如何利用List结构模拟一个栈?...• 入口出口同一边 如何利用List结构模拟一个队列? • 入口出口不同如何利用List结构模拟一个阻塞队列?...• 入口出口不同边 • 出队采用BLPOP或BRPOP 六.Set类型 RedisSet结构与Java中HashSet类似,可以看做是一个value为nullHashMap。...因为也是一个hash HashSet类似的特征: 无序 元素不可重复 查找快 支持交集、、差等功能 Set类型常见命令有: SADDkey member … :向set中添加一个或多个元素...:获取set中所有元素 SINTER key1 key2 … :key1与key2交集 SDIFF key1 key2 … :key1与key2 SUNION key1 key2 …:

16840

IEEE TNNLS|GAN生成器反演

Omniglot数据由来自50种不同字母字符,其中每种字母至少有14个不同字符。Omniglot数据有一个背景数据,用于训练测试数据。...背景由来自30个书写系统字符组成,而测试数据由来自其他20个书写系统字符组成。训练测试数据集中字符来自不同书写系统。我们使用维度d = 100潜在表示来训练DCGAN WGAN。...因此,我们可以反演来比较GAN性能。 如果对原图与生成图像再一个均方差MSE,这就属于该方法可对GAN网络模型进行定量分析。所以可以利用该方法来对两个GAN模型进行评估对比。...1为不同模型在三个数据MSE。 ? 四、总结 GAN生成器学习映射G : Z → X,Z空间中某个z值产生在图像空间中和图像x相似的样本。...作者展示了如何使用目标图像生成图像之间均方差重构误差来定量比较模型。本文实验中,作者使用反演方法来定量比较在三个数据上训练三个模型。

1.1K20

【化解数据结构】详解集合结构,实现一个集合

JavaScript 对象中不允许一个键指向两个不同属性,这保证了集合里元素都是唯一 在这里我们需要给集合添加一下这些方法 方法 含义 add(value) 向集合中添加一个新元素 remove...(3) set.remove(4) // 未找到需要删除元素 四、集合操作方法 在数学中,我们常常做到一些,交集,,求子集差操作,在这里我们也可以实现 方法 含义 union() intersection...实现操作 给定两个集合一个合集,也就是所有元素组成新集合 如何实现呢 首先我们需要接收一个传入集合 otherSet ,创建一个新集合用来存放最后数据 通过 values 方法展开集合成数组...实现差操作 差操作就是返回相对不同部分,A B 就是 A 单独部分 蓝色这块就是我们要求 实现思路,相反即可 difference(otherSet) { const... ES6 中新增了 Set 类,它底层是通过 map 来实现,map 底层利用了哈希来实现,它极大优化了我们查值速度,因此刷题时候,可以想想能不能使用 Set 来实现。

36210

机器学习|关联规则与购物篮分析实战

中 包含交易个数记为 设A,B为两个,则关联规则是如下蕴涵式 ,其中 , ,且 支持度置信度 对于关联规则 ,定义如下两个指标 支持度 是两件商品 () 总销售笔数(N)...最简单方法是穷举项所有组合,计算判断每个组合是否满足条件,一个长度为n组合个数是? 怎样快速挖出满足条件关联规则是关联挖掘需要解决主要问题。...Apriori算法是一个候选消除算法,每一次消除都需要扫描一次所有数据记录,造成整个算法面临大数据显得无能为力。每次生成频繁项都要进行全扫描。...思考:在建模之前,需要先对数据进行处理,思考如何定义购物篮,使用哪些字段?...关联规则 我们前面已经用Apriori得到频繁项集了。那么我们就可以频繁项基础上,找到这里面的关联规则。而计算关联规则所用到,就是我们上面所说置信度提升度。

1.5K30

精通Excel数组公式005:比较数组运算及使用一个或多个条件聚合计算

我们知道,可以使用MIN函数来一组数值最小值,但是如何分离出每个城市分别求出它们对应时间最小值呢? ?...使用数据库函数 Excel中,有一组基于判断条件执行计算数据库函数,共12个,也称之为D-函数,例如DMIN、DMAXDSUM函数。...当执行单独计算且数据具有字段名称(列标签),这些函数非常强大。 如下图2所示,使用DMIN函数来计算指定城市最小时间。 ?...“数据透视选项”对话框“汇总和筛选”选项卡中,取消“显示行总计”“显示列总计”复选框。 6. 将数据透视顶部字段修改为相应内容调整布局。...图7 想要编写一个公式能够直接向下复制,且当源数据更新结果能自动更新。有了上文基础后,我们知道可以使用MAX函数配合两个嵌套IF函数来实现。

8K40

全栈必备之SQL简明手册

关于JOIN JOIN用于根据两个或多个之间列之间关系,从这些中查询数据。它允许用户将不同相关数据连接起来,从而形成一个更完整有意义数据。 JOIN基于之间关联键进行连接操作。...这些关联键将不同联系在一起,使得相关数据能够被准确地组合在一起。涉及两个或多个,用户可以同时查询多个数据,从而获得更广泛深入结果。...使用JOIN,用户可以指定需要选择列,应用筛选条件,以进一步细化查询结果。这样可以确保只返回感兴趣数据,并提高查询效率。其操作可能会涉及大量数据,因此使用时需要考虑性能因素。...常见技巧 建立使用索引 WHERE子句中使用JOIN子句中使用列上创建索引,这样可以加快数据检索,索引是为了允许快速检索数据页而组织。...CREATE INDEX 索引名 ON 名 (列名); 使用查询计划 通过实际执行查询之前运行EXPLAIN命令,我们可以检查数据库引擎如何执行查询,确定任何潜在性能瓶颈。

26910

查询中,有没有可能多个索引一起用呢?

其实我们之前所讲,就是两个索引树同时使用,先在二级索引树中搜索到对应主键值,然后再去主键索引树中查询完整记录。 但是我今天问题是,两个不同二级索引树,会同时生效吗?...所以,从 MySQL5.0 开始,查询中可以自动使用多个索引进行扫描,并将结果进行合并,也就是我们前面所说索引合并(index_merge)。 3....3.1 union 这是两个索引。...,需要去两棵索引树中进行搜索,再对搜索结果,我们来看一下该 SQL 执行计划: 可以看到,这个执行计划中已经发生了索引合并(看 type 、key、Extra)。...3.3 intersect 这个是两个索引交集。

45320
领券